Abstract

The invention discloses a screening item display method and device, a storage medium and electronic equipment. Wherein the method comprises the following steps: displaying a plurality of screening labels in a preset display area of a target game application, wherein a first group of screening options corresponding to a first screening label in the plurality of screening labels are unfolded and displayed in the preset display area, screening items corresponding to the screening labels except the first screening label in the plurality of screening labels are in a folding state, a first operation instruction executed on a second screening label in the plurality of screening labels is acquired in the target game application, the display state of the first group of screening options is switched to the folding state in the preset display area in response to the first operation instruction, and a second group of screening options corresponding to the second screening label is unfolded and displayed in the preset display area. The method and the device solve the technical problem of shielding the game display area in the process of selecting the screening item.

Background
Currently, in existing game applications, control switching of a screening control generally includes the following two schemes:
the first scheme is "popup window" screening: the expanded screening panel presents the screening items in all dimensions, and the screening item panel can be expanded or collapsed by clicking on the corresponding button. As shown in fig. 1, the user needs to click the "all" button first, expand the corresponding screening panel, and then select the screening item in each dimension on the screening panel.
The first solution has a certain disadvantage, for example, the expanded screening panel has a large area, and easily obscures the game display area, so that the complete game display area cannot be viewed when the screening item is selected. In addition, due to the fact that all dimensions of screening items are presented in the expanded screening item panel, a player cannot focus on a screening item of a certain dimension which is expected to be selected, and selection efficiency of the screening item is reduced. On the other hand, when the screen item panel is folded, the currently selected screen item in each dimension cannot be displayed, so that the player needs to expand the screen item panel again to view the currently selected screen item in each dimension, and the viewing efficiency of the screen item is reduced.
The second approach is a "tab+popup window" screen: the filter labels of different dimensions are placed in the form of lateral TAB. As shown in fig. 2, after clicking on a screening tag (e.g., a "restaurant" tag, or a "pass" tag), the screening item panel under the screening tag (e.g., the screening item panel under the "restaurant" tag) is expanded.
The second solution described above has certain drawbacks, for example, the expanded screen item panel also obscures the game display area to such an extent that the complete game display area cannot be viewed when the screen item is selected. In addition, among the screening item panels under one of the expanded screening tags, one of the screening items is selected, and then the screening item panel is collapsed. If the screening item under the screening label needs to be selected again, the screening item panel under the screening label needs to be unfolded again, so that the operation steps are increased, and the operation efficiency is reduced. On the other hand, as shown in fig. 2, different screening labels correspond to different screening item panels, and the expansion and the retraction of the screening item panels are controlled independently, that is, if the screening item panels under the "catering" label and the screening item panels under the "passing" label are desired to be expanded, the "catering" label and the "passing" label need to be clicked once respectively, so that the operation steps are increased, and the operation efficiency is reduced.
In view of the above problems, no effective solution has been proposed at present.

First, partial terms or terminology appearing in the course of describing the embodiments of the application are applicable to the following explanation:
screening function: in order to quickly find target information from a plurality of information, a screening function is often used, i.e. the information is classified and recombined, so that a user can locate a target by selecting screening conditions. When the information in the screening pool is too much, multidimensional screening, i.e., locating targets from screening conditions of multiple dimensions, can be performed.
Screening the tag: the category which can be screened by the user is referred to; screening options: the screening item which can be selected by the user is referred to; the selection items are as follows: refers to the screening item which the user has selected; alternative options: refers to a screening option that the user has not selected.

The application is further illustrated by the following examples in conjunction with the specific embodiments:
for example, fig. 13 is a schematic diagram of a method for displaying a selectable screening item according to an embodiment of the present application, and the process of clicking the switch screening control by a player may include, but is not limited to, as shown in fig. 13, specifically including the following steps:
s1302, starting;
s1304, the game is opened, and the player enters a screening function page (corresponding to the preset display area);
s1306, the player clicks the filter tab (corresponding to the first operation instruction);
s1308, the system determines if the clicked screen expands?
S1310, under the condition that the judgment result is yes, the system keeps the current state;
s1312, if the judgment result is negative, the system judges whether the current click screening label is left or right;
s1314, under the left circumstance, the system packs the expanded screening label rightward, displays the option, and expands the click screening label rightward at the same time;
s1316, under the right circumstance, the system packs the expanded screening label leftwards, displays the options, and expands the click screening label leftwards.
The flow is as follows:
step1: the player opens the game and enters the screening page.
Step2: the player clicks on the filter tab according to the filter target category.
Step3: the system judges whether the clicked screening label is unfolded or not, if yes, the current state of the system is kept unchanged; if not, the process proceeds to the next Step (Step 4).
Step4: the system judges whether the clicked screening label is left or right, if the clicked screening label is left, the system packs the expanded screening label rightwards, displays the options, and expands the clicked screening label rightwards. If right, the system packs the expanded screening label leftwards, displays the options, and expands the clicked screening label leftwards.
In an embodiment of the present invention, fig. 14 is a schematic diagram of a display method of a further alternative screening item according to an embodiment of the present invention, and a specific timing diagram among a player, a game client presentation layer and a game client logic layer includes, but is not limited to, as shown in fig. 14, specifically including the following steps:
step1: the player opens the game client into a page with a screening function, and the game client presentation layer presents a default UI interface containing a default expanded screening tab and default options (typically "all" screening items).
Step2: the player judges whether the screening content accords with the screening target or not, and if so, the player accords with the normal game; if not, the player clicks the filter tab.
Step3: at this time, after receiving the click signal, the logic layer judges whether the click screening label is unfolded, if so, the logic layer keeps the current system unchanged, and controls the presentation layer to display the user UI interface. If not, the next Step is judged (Step 4)
Step4: the logic layer continues to judge that the current click screening label is left and right, if the current click screening label is left, the logic layer packs the expanded screening label rightwards, displays the options, and expands the click screening label rightwards; if right, the logic layer packs the expanded screening label leftwards, displays the option, and expands the click screening label leftwards.
Finally, the logic layer controls the presentation layer to display the UI interface for use.
The invention can solve the problems caused by the screen shielding and complicated switching steps of the popup window of the multidimensional screening control in the game, and the most screening control adopted by the APP in the market is the transverse TAB screening, and because the information display of the mode is sufficiently and directly obvious, the operation steps of the user are less and clear. In consideration of the difference of interaction characteristics of the game and the APP, the invention provides a scheme capable of fully utilizing the screen space and rapidly switching between dimensions, and hopes that a player can rapidly position target information under a complex game scene and a plurality of screening information to enjoy convenient and smooth game experience.
